规划设计领域的文档模型及知识搜索的研究与实现
详细信息    本馆镜像全文|  推荐本文 |  |   获取CNKI官网全文
摘要
在21世纪经济发展过程中,知识所起的作用愈来愈大。企业知识伴随企业的发展壮大而积累沉淀,是企业不可剥夺的一笔重要财富。
     近年来,为了有效的管理企业知识,一种新型的企业管理方式正在逐步渗入到越来越多的企业,企业知识管理平台日趋成熟。这些平台能够高效的整合企业内部的各类知识,并能够利用搜索引擎快速搜索出与关键词和内容相匹配的资料信息,提供了海量的数据供用户参考,在一定程度上极大的方便了用户之间的共享。
     但是目前的知识管理平台还面临着一些问题。一是未考虑企业知识访问的安全性;二是尽管搜索引擎能够保证信息的查全率,却不能保证查准率。本文基于这两个问题开展研究工作,具体研究内容如下:
     1)企业内部知识以各种载体存在于知识管理平台中,且大部分知识以文档格式存储。本文将在知识以文档存储的前提下,研究规划设计领域的文档分类,并梳理该领域的文档组织结构,便于后台存储及搜索。
     2)基于企业的知识安全性考虑,本文采用基于角色的访问控制技术。系统中除了原有的用户和权限之外,增加了新的概念-角色,通过在用户和角色、角色和权限之间建立联系来确保企业知识的访问安全性。采用向角色赋予权限的方法,简化了系统中的权限管理。用户进入平台后,能够根据自己角色具有的权限访问相应的内容。
     3)基于企业内部知识搜索准确性考虑,本文利用规则引擎的易用性和功能完备性,在研究和使用规则引擎的基础上,建立一套知识使用规则,提高查准率。
     论文基于上述三点实现一个基于角色访问控制和规则引擎的知识搜索系统。用户根据对应的角色登录系统,基于用户自身的角色以及用户搜索的关键字,结合规则引擎中的使用规则,向用户提供相对应的企业知识。
In the development of21century's economy, knowledge plays a very important role. Along with the development and expansion of the enterprise, enterprise's knowledge is accumulating all the way, and it has become an important wealth that can't be deprived by other enterprises.
     Recently, in order to manage the enterprise's knowledge efficiently, knowledge management as a kind of new enterprise management mode, is gradually penetrate into more and more enterprises. Enterprise knowledge management platform has become more mature than before, the platform can effectively integrate the various kinds of knowledge, and users can quickly search the information through a search engine with keywords and content that matching the data information. In this way, the search engine can provide much information for the users, which greatly facilitated the information's sharing between users in a certain extent.
     Although the knowledge platform supplies strong functions for users, there are also some problems we have to solve. For the first one, it ignores the security problem of the enterprise. For the second one, it cannot guarantee the precision of the search, although it can ensure the accuracy rate. In this paper, I will carry out the research work based on the two questions, and the research contents are as follows:
     1) The internal knowledge that stores in the knowledge management platform has several carriers, and most of it stores in document format. This paper will be on the base that knowledge is stored in document, then research the document classification, combine the organizational structure of this field. In this way, the knowledge is easy to store and search.
     2) Considerate the enterprise's internal knowledge security, this paper adopts role based access control technique in the system; add the concept "role" between users and permissions. The system establishes contact not only between the users and the roles, but also between the roles and the permissions to ensure the security of enterprise knowledge. Users of the system are divided into a number of groups, and then assign the appropriate role to the user group, and each role has its corresponding set of permissions. We can just assign role for each user when they are created, in this way it can simplifies the user rights management, and reduce system overhead. When users login in the system, they can access the system content according to their role.
     3)Considerate search of the enterprise's internal knowledge efficient, this paper uses the rules engine for its ease of use and functional completeness, on the base of studying and using rule engine, establish a set of rules to improve the knowledge utilization.
     This paper will implement a user access system according to the role-based control and rule engine technology based on the three mentioned point above. The users will login the system according to the corresponding role, then based on the user's role and user search keywords, in combination with a rule engine in the use of rules, to provide users with the corresponding enterprise knowledge.
引文
[1]余正平.搜索引擎原理及存在问题[J].图书情报论坛.2006,4:20-21.
    [2]方凌云.基于知识流程的企业内部知识推送系统研究[J].科技进步与对策.2010.5,27(9):138-140.
    [3]赵亮,茅兵,谢立.访问控制研究综述[J].计算机工程.2004.30(2):2-3.
    [4]吴勇军,张艳,靳光明,王友坚.JBoss Rules规则引擎应用程序设计[J].软件导刊.2008,12:24-25.
    [5]刘金龙.irools规则引擎模式匹配及其效率优化研究及实现[D]西安交通大学硕士论文.2007
    [6]http://www.open-open.com/41.htm
    [7]刘宇.Java规则引擎技术研究[J].计算机时代.2011,07:10-13.
    [8]王巍.浅议电子文件[J].重庆图情研究.2008.9(34):14-15.
    [9]王辉.基于规则引擎的访问控制研究[J]计算机安全.2011.4.6:37.
    [10]刘怀宇等.访问控制技术[J].电子展望与决策.1999.1:32-34.
    [11]鲍连承,赵景波.访问控制技术综述[J].电气传动自动化.2006.28(4):1.
    [12]刘宏月,范九伦,马建峰.访问控制技术研究进展[J].小型微型计算机系统.2004.25(1):58-59.
    [13]邓集波,洪帆.基于任务的访问控制模型[J].软件学报.2003.14(1):76-82.
    [14]Chang-Joo Moon, Dae-Ha Park, Soung-Jin Park. Symmetric RBAC model that takes the separation of duty and role hierarchies into consideration[J].Computers & Security.2004.23:126-136.
    [15]SavithKandala and Ravi Sandhu.Secure Role-Based Workflow Models[J].In Proceedings of the 15th IFIP WG 11.3 Working Conference on Database Security.2002:45-58.
    [16]Sejong Oh, SeogPark.Task-Role-Based Access Control Model[J].Information Systems.2003.28(6):533-536.
    [17]ShengLiWu,AmitSheth. Authorization and Access Control of Application Data in Workflow Systems[J].Journal of Intelligent Information Systems.2002:71-94.
    [18]李建国ASP.NET平台下基于角色的访问控制系统的设计与实现[J].南京工业职业技术学院学报.2009.9(4):34.
    [19]石莲.面向语义Web的本体和规则结合方法研究[D].吉林大学硕士论文.2009.
    [20]杨海涛.规则引擎中规则描述语言及编译系统的研究与实现[D].北京邮电大 学硕士论文.2010.
    [21]DennisMerritt.BuildingCustome Rule Engine with PROLOG[J]. Dr.Dbb'Journal. 2004:40-45;
    [22]MeNAUGHTON.R,YAMADA.H.Regular expressions and state graphs for Automata[J].IEEE Trans.onEloetronie Computers.1960.9(1):39-47.
    [23]王朝阳.基于规则引擎理论的数据报警的实现[D].东北大学硕士论文.2006
    [24]庞伟正,金瑞琪,王成武.一种规则引擎的实现方法[J].哈尔滨工程大学学报.2005,12(9):35-38.
    [25]梁岚鹏.基于规则引擎的反洗钱系统的设计与实现.北京邮电大学硕士论文.2007.
    [26]王文彬.基于产生式规则的电信计费引擎的研究与实现.北京邮电大学硕士论文.2008
    [27]GerhardBrewka..PrineiPlesofKnowledgeRepresentation[J]. CSUPublieations, 1997.
    [28]邱均平,余以胜.基于知识库系统的智能搜索引擎研究[J].情报科学.2006.03:413-416.
    [29]陈岳.基于形式化方法构建领域模型及其实现的探讨[D].华东师范大学硕士论文.2008
    [30]唐歆瑜.基于知网构建化工领域文本分类模型研究[D].湖南大学.2007
    [31]黄意珊,王潜平.基于知识库的启发式智能搜索引擎的设计[J].计算机工程与设计.2007.09:2134-2137.
    [32]陈璐璐,刘成瑞,张庆振,任章.基于数据库技术的故障诊断知识库管理系统设计[J].航天控制.2007.04:82-86.
    [33]文坤梅.基于本体知识库推理的语义搜索研究[D].华中科技大学硕士论文.2007.
    [34]饶国政.基于语义WIKI的本体知识库研究[D].天津大学硕士论文.2009.
    [35]黄超.基于角色的访问控制策略构建方法研究[D].浙江大学.2010.
    [36]孙懿青.基于规则引擎的自解析匹配推理原型系统研究[D].南京师范大学硕士论文.2006.
    [37]操牡丹.基于知识库的企业异构数据集成[D].北京邮电大学硕士论文.2010.
    [38]胡风华,王磊.基于知识库系统的智能搜索引擎研究[J].中国新技术新产品.2011.18:27-28.
    [39]郭鹏.基于LUCENE技术的知识库搜索引擎设计与实现[D].北京邮电大学硕士论文.2011.
    [40]Pau IBrowne.JBoss Drools Business Rules[J].Paeket.2009.
    [41]黄眸.业务规则管理系统ILOG JRules规则引擎分析[D].中国人民解放军信息工程大学硕士论文.2006.
    [42]王璐玮.基于JSR-94和JESS的专家系统研究与应用[D].武汉理工大学硕士论文.2006·
    [43]陆耀华.使用JESS开发基于Web的专家系统研究[D].同济大学硕士学位论文.2007.